Autotask is a community-supported Model Context Protocol (MCP) server designed to bridge AI assistants with Kaseya Autotask PSA data. It provides structured access to Autotask's comprehensive API, enabling AI models to perform advanced searches, CRUD operations on entities like companies, contacts, and tickets, and log time entries. With features like intelligent ID-to-name mapping, smart caching, and secure authentication, Autotask streamlines AI-powered interactions, enhancing productivity and automating workflows within the Autotask ecosystem.
Key Features
- MCP Protocol Compliance for seamless AI assistant integration
- Comprehensive API coverage for Autotask companies, contacts, tickets, and time entries
- Advanced search capabilities with filters across all supported entities
- Create, read, and update (CRUD) operations for core Autotask data
- Intelligent ID-to-name mapping with smart caching for human-readable responses

Use Cases
- Automating ticket creation, updates, and status checks through AI prompts
- Retrieving and analyzing customer and contact information directly via AI
- Logging time entries for projects and tasks using natural language commands
